FEA knee femoral component - ASTM F3161

Normative References  



ASTM F3161: Standard Test Method for Finite Element Analysis (FEA) of Metallic Orthopaedic Total Knee Femoral Components under Closing Conditions

This standard establishes requirements and considerations for the numerical simulation of metallic orthopaedic cemented and cementless total knee femoral components using Finite Element Analysis for the evaluation of stresses and strains. Loads are selected to simulate closing conditions. This standard is only applicable to stresses below the yield strength, as provided in the material certification.
